Can someone explain to me the reasoning of locking the Pocke 2 when you first get it.  It is Not like a cell phone that could be a security problem. I have been trying to get answers from Dji Tech Support for my questions, but i they do reply back, they give me an off the wall answers no related to my direct question.  Can someone tell me the logic behindthe purpose to activation.

As far as I have read from the official discussion, they say the reason for this mandatory activation is to help them see the status of the device's warranty for service purposes. Some other people outside DJI have stated this to be for preventing pirated products. These two may be related, as they might want to check out if the device to be repaired or replaced is a genuine DJI product.

There also have been statements about DJI wanting to get personal information for commercial and marketing purposes by collecting information from the phone. I personally won't say this is true or false, I just say it is a rising trend on many companies' agendas.

I personally think the activation process is a needless hurdle that harms those who just want to use the product straight out of the box, and possibly find out they don't have the obligatory, compatible device for activating the Pocket 2. There could be other, less intrusive and bothersome ways to check the warranty status.

As this is a constant annoyance to many new Pocket 2 users, and their compatible device list is ridiculously small, I have started to gather people's experiences and test results to see what other devices can be used to activate the Pocket 2.

To see the list of tested phones not mentioned on the official DJI list (or to report your own results after testing your own), see https://forum.dji.com/forum.php?mod=viewthread&tid=235190

To see a similar list of tested tablets (or to report the results of your own tablet), check out https://forum.dji.com/forum.php?mod=viewthread&tid=237518

The official DJI list can be found at https://www.dji.com/fi/downloads/djiapp/dji-mimo

What gives a bit of solace is that after you have activated the Pocket 2, you can use it without the phone for most functions. Some still require a phone though, such as remote controling the gimbal (without third-party solutions) and possibly livestreaming.

I am sorry, but your answer makes zero sense. I can't see how LIMITING  THE TIMES I CAN USE THE CAMERA AT ALL before activation allows me to maximize the usage of the camera or use it properly. To be able to use the camera properly or to be able to maximize the usage usually requires me TO BE ABLE TO USE THE CAMERA IN GENERAL. All the other gimbal cameras competing with yours haven't got this strange requirement - you can just take them immediately out of the box and start using them to their maximum potential, without extra hurdles or needing to buy additional stuff. Locking a paying customer out of using the camera after a couple of times isn't "maximizing usage" or "ensuring proper use".

This claim makes even less sense than the claim about warranty checks, which in itself already sounded exaggerated.
